on a fun filled day at Dollywood. Dollywood provides fun for all ages.
Dollywood has a variety of amusement rides and shows. The park is fully
decorated with the “Smoky Mountain” theme. While at Dollywood, you can
experience the live entertainment that they have to offer. With a huge
variety of musical talent, you can enjoy anything from country to bluegrass
and classic rock. Also while visiting Dollywood, you can experience the
Smoky Mountain Heritage and the beautiful craftsmanship of some of the
craftsmen at Dollywood. The art of hand-made crafts have been a must see
attraction for centuries. Blacksmithing, hand-blown glass making, wagon
making are demonstrated daily. If you enjoy shopping, then Dollywood is a
perfect place for you. At Dollywood there are more than 40 shopping
locations throughout the amusement park. At the shops in Dollywood you can
find anything from home furniture to apparel and hand-made crafts. A main
attraction for Dollywood is their southern cooking. Southern cooking is a
piece of delicious art that you don’t want to miss. There are many fast food
locations and restaurants located throughout the park. If you like to enjoy
the shows, then you can go participate in a dinner and a show. If you do not
have an appetite for the show, then you can visit one of the local
concessions without seating and get it to go.
Dollywood hosts five of the largest festivals in the South. At the “Festival
of Nations” you can enjoy five weeks of cultural events by performers from
around the world. There will be more than 250 performers from all around the
world taking part in the Festival of Nations. You may also want to join your
kids for a fabulous day at “Kid’s Fest”. Starting on June 16, Kid’s Fest
runs until August 6. Dirk Arthur takes the stage in Big Cats & Magic during
Kid’s Fest. Dirk is accompanied by his cast of five members that include
leopards, tigers, and panthers. Dirk is a animal conservationist and grand
illusionist. The Bluegrass and BBQ Festival begins on September 15 and last
through the 27. During this festival Dollywood puts on a free concert
series. While enjoying the music, you can also enjoy the finger-licking BBQ.
Grammy Award-winner Ricky Skaggs & Kentucky Thunder kick off the free
concert series. Followed by Ralph Stanley & the Clinch Mountain Boys, the
Del McCoury Band, Riders in the Sky, and Cheeryholmes. The National Gospel &
Harvest Celebration kicks off on September 29 and last tills October 28,
2006. At the National Gospel & Harvest Celebration you can experience four
weeks of good ole’ southern gospel concerts, visiting crafters, beautiful
autumn décor and fantastic foods. With the sounds of Southern gospel music's
biggest names including The McKameys, Gold City, Karen Peck & New River, and
the Florida Boys, this festival is a must see event. The Smoky Mountain
Christmas begins on November 4 and last through December 30. The beginning
of the Christmas Festival begins with a premiere from Babes in Toyland. You
can experience a heart warming Christmas is the
Smoky Mountains. |
